A Russian drone strike on a civilian bus in Ukraine kills nine, occurring shortly after failed peace talks.
Read moreIran and European officials discuss nuclear program as tensions rise over potential sanctions during talks in Istanbul.
Read moreTrump announces intention to meet Putin to address the ongoing Russia-Ukraine war amid stalled peace talks.
Read moreRussia and Ukraine have agreed to a significant prisoner swap amid ongoing conflict and peace talks in Istanbul.
Read moreUpcoming nuclear negotiations between Iran and the US are slated for this weekend in Oman, with discussions centered on diplomatic resolutions.
Read moreUS-Iran nuclear talks scheduled for May 3 have been postponed, with tensions rising amid new sanctions and threats.
Read more